Mattityahu (Mat) 28
28
1After Shabbat, as the next day was dawning, Miryam of Magdala and the other Miryam went to see the grave. 2Suddenly there was a violent earthquake, for an angel of Adonai came down from heaven, rolled away the stone and sat on it. 3His appearance was like lightning, and his clothes were as white as snow. 4The guards were so terrified at him that they trembled and became like dead men. 5But the angel said to the women, “Don’t be afraid. I know you are looking for Yeshua, who was executed on the stake. 6He is not here, because he has been raised — just as he said! Come and look at the place where he lay. 7Then go quickly and tell the talmidim, ‘He has been raised from the dead, and now he is going to the Galil ahead of you. You will see him there.’ Now I have told you.”
8So they left the tomb quickly, frightened yet filled with joy; and they ran to give the news to his talmidim. 9Suddenly Yeshua met them and said, “Shalom!” They came up and took hold of his feet as they fell down in front of him. 10Then Yeshua said to them, “Don’t be afraid! Go and tell my brothers to go to the Galil, and they will see me there.”
11As they were going, some of the guards went into the city and reported to the head cohanim everything that had happened. 12Then they met with the elders; and after discussing the matter, they gave the soldiers a sizeable sum of money 13and said to them, “Tell people, ‘His talmidim came during the night and stole his body while we were sleeping.’ 14If the governor hears of it, we will put things right with him and keep you from getting in trouble.” 15The soldiers took the money and did as they were told, and this story has been spread about by Judeans till this very day.
16So the eleven talmidim went to the hill in the Galil where Yeshua had told them to go. 17When they saw him, they prostrated themselves before him; but some hesitated. 18Yeshua came and talked with them. He said, “All authority in heaven and on earth has been given to me. 19Therefore, go and make people from all nations into talmidim, immersing them into the reality of the Father, the Son and the Ruach HaKodesh, 20and teaching them to obey everything that I have commanded you. And remember! I will be with you always, yes, even until the end of the age.”

Jesus Is Risen!
1Now after the Sabbath, as it began to dawn toward the first day of the week, Mary Magdalene and the other Mary came to look at the grave. 2And behold, a severe earthquake had occurred, for an angel of the Lord descended from heaven and came and rolled away the stone and sat upon it. 3And his appearance was like lightning, and his clothing as white as snow. 4The guards shook for fear of him and became like dead men. 5The angel said to the women, “Do not be afraid; for I know that you are looking for Jesus who has been crucified. 6He is not here, for He has risen, just as He said. Come, see the place where He was lying. 7Go quickly and tell His disciples that He has risen from the dead; and behold, He is going ahead of you into Galilee, there you will see Him; behold, I have told you.”
8And they left the tomb quickly with fear and great joy and ran to report it to His disciples. 9And behold, Jesus met them and greeted them. And they came up and took hold of His feet and worshiped Him. 10Then Jesus *said to them, “Do not be afraid; go and take word to My brethren to leave for Galilee, and there they will see Me.”
11Now while they were on their way, some of the guard came into the city and reported to the chief priests all that had happened. 12And when they had assembled with the elders and consulted together, they gave a large sum of money to the soldiers, 13and said, “You are to say, ‘His disciples came by night and stole Him away while we were asleep.’ 14And if this should come to the governor’s ears, we will win him over and keep you out of trouble.” 15And they took the money and did as they had been instructed; and this story was widely spread among the Jews, and is to this day.
The Great Commission
16But the eleven disciples proceeded to Galilee, to the mountain which Jesus had designated. 17When they saw Him, they worshiped Him; but some were doubtful. 18And Jesus came up and spoke to them, saying, “All authority has been given to Me in heaven and on earth. 19Go therefore and make disciples of all the nations, baptizing them in the name of the Father and the Son and the Holy Spirit, 20teaching them to observe all that I commanded you; and lo, I am with you always, even to the end of the age.”
